The Gullwing billing service now wraps all calls to the upstream Harthaven rates API in a circuit breaker. When the failure threshold is reached, the breaker opens and the service falls back to cached rates for the cooldown period. During migration, watch the breaker-state metric closely: repeated open/half-open cycling usually means the timeout is set too aggressively for current upstream latency. If the breaker stays open longer than ten minutes, page the platform channel. The breaker uses these settings.

settings of bafof-tagep:
[frador]
port = 9300
region = west-1
host = frador.norvacorp.corp
timeout_ms = 3000
retries = 5

Hi team,

Before I hand off the 3.2 release, please note the humidity sensor drift reported on Verdana controllers in the Elmbrook trial site. Drift exceeds 4% after roughly ten days of continuous operation; firmware 3.2.1 adds an automatic recalibration cycle every 72 hours. Support should advise growers to install 3.2.1 and trigger a manual recalibration once. The hotfix bundle must be verified before distribution, so I'm including the signing key used for the 3.2.1 packages below.

release key, fahof-yagap: bky3_m5d

/*
 * Fixture: registry_compat_check
 *
 * Heads up for the security review: this fixture spins up a throwaway
 * instance of the Quillhaven schema registry and registers three event
 * schemas (v1 through v3) to exercise compatibility enforcement. Nothing
 * here touches production — the registry runs in-memory and is torn down
 * after each test. The only sensitive bit is the auth handshake: the
 * fixture posts schemas over the admin endpoint, which requires a bearer
 * credential. The test harness reads it from the line below.
 */

login token, tagef-tagep: eyJhbGciOiJIUzI1NiIsInR5cCI6IkpXVCJ9.eyJzdWIiOiIBXyeYEoalzIn0.6TI7VhOJMHm9

Handover from Priya to Tomas, relevant to plugin authors on the Quillgate gateway: rate limits are enforced per plugin key, with a sliding 60-second window. Burst allowance is fixed; don't retry faster than the backoff header suggests. Exemptions require a review by the gateway team. The current limit tiers are documented at the page below.

operations page: https://confluence.lumicsys.internal/projects/display/projects/display